Solution for (-25)x+b=120 equation:


Simplifying
(-25) * x + b = 120

Reorder the terms:
b + -25x = 120

Solving
b + -25x = 120

Solving for variable 'b'.

Move all terms containing b to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'25x' to each side of the equation.
b + -25x + 25x = 120 + 25x

Combine like terms: -25x + 25x = 0
b + 0 = 120 + 25x
b = 120 + 25x

Simplifying
b = 120 + 25x
